Epameinondas Deligiannis was a prominent Greek politician and statesman, known for his leadership during critical periods in Greek history, particularly in the late 19th century. As a member of the Hellenic Parliament and a leading figure in the political landscape, he was known for his opposition to the financial policies of his contemporaries, including his rival Charilaos Trikoupis. His tenure was marked by significant economic challenges for Greece, culminating in the financial crisis of 1893, which led to the country's bankruptcy.
